The following reserved words cannot be used as resource attribute names:
(I am including id in this list because it's possible someone could use UseAsId to specify a particular property as the ID, and then have an additional non-id property called Id.)
To deal with properties like Type, my gut inclination would be to prefix an underscore to the offending field, but that goes against this json-api recommendation:
It is recommended that resource types, attribute names, and association names be "dasherized"; i.e. consist of only lower case alphanumeric characters and dashes
ATM we are using camel-cased resource attribute names, so we aren't complying with this recommendation anyway - although maybe we should?
On a related note, we should probably have some strategy for dealing with models that have naming collisions based on differing capitalization: e.g. a model that has properties called Foo, foo, and fOO. Arguably if you are doing this you have only yourself to blame, but it would be nice if we explicitly blocked it.
